  • Resin artwork is highly durable, but a few simple considerations will help preserve its clarity and finish over time.

    Avoid prolonged direct sunlight. While each piece is sealed with a UV-resistant finish, constant exposure over time may cause subtle yellowing in lighter tones. A bright room is perfectly fine—just avoid sustained direct sun.

    Clean gently with a soft, dry cloth or a slightly damp microfiber cloth. Avoid sprays or solvents, as they can affect the surface.

    Keep the piece in normal indoor conditions. Extreme heat can soften resin slightly. With proper care, your piece is designed to last for decades.
